Direct Answer

AWS USDT billing allows you to pay Amazon Web Services invoices using Tether (USDT) stablecoin. Through CnCloud, a licensed AWS Advanced Tier Services Partner, USDT top-ups are credited instantly, enabling you to maintain uninterrupted cloud services without needing a foreign credit card or bank account.

Step 1: Set Up Your AWS Account with

Before you can use USDT for billing, you need an AWS account linked to a trusted reseller. CnCloud, an AWS Advanced Tier Services Partner with Migration Competency, simplifies onboarding:

  • No need to open a new AWS account – you can use your existing one or have CnCloud create it for you.
  • Provide your AWS account ID – share it with your CnCloud account manager.
  • Verify your identity – complete a brief KYC process (corporate or individual).

Timeline: Account setup typically takes 1 business day. If you already have an AWS account, linking it takes just a few hours.

Step 2: Choose Your USDT Payment Method

CnCloud supports multiple USDT transfer options. Select the one that suits you:

Transfer Type Blockchain Crediting Time Minimum Amount
USDT (ERC-20) Ethereum Instant (seconds) $100 equivalent
USDT (TRC-20) Tron Instant (seconds) $100 equivalent
USDT (BEP-20) Binance Smart Chain Instant (seconds) $100 equivalent

Important: Always double-check the recipient address provided by CnCloud. Crediting is instant, but if you send to the wrong address, recovery may be impossible.

Step 3: Make Your First USDT Deposit

Once your account is linked and you’ve chosen a blockchain, follow these steps:

  1. Log into your CnCloud portal – navigate to the “Top-Up” section.
  2. Select “USDT” as the payment method – the system will generate a unique wallet address.
  3. Send the exact amount – from your personal wallet (e.g., Binance, MetaMask).
  4. Confirm the transaction – the portal updates within seconds. You’ll see the credit reflected in your AWS account balance.

Timeline: Instant crediting – your AWS services remain uninterrupted. Compare this to corporate bank transfers, which take 1–2 business days to clear.

Step 4: Apply Funds to Your AWS Invoice

After the USDT deposit is credited, you can allocate it to your AWS bill:

  • Automatic allocation – by default, funds go to your AWS account balance.
  • Manual allocation – if you have multiple AWS accounts, you can distribute funds via the CnCloud interface.
  • Cost optimization – CnCloud offers right-sizing and architecture reviews that can reduce your overall AWS bill by up to 30%. Combine USDT payments with these optimizations for maximum savings.

Step 5: Monitor and Replenish

To avoid service disruption, set up a recurring top-up schedule:

  • Low-balance alerts – configure notifications when your AWS balance falls below a threshold.
  • Auto-top-up – enable automatic USDT transfers from your wallet (minimum $500).
  • Monthly reconciliation – review your AWS Cost Explorer reports alongside CnCloud’s billing dashboard.

Timeline: Replenish at least 3 days before your AWS invoice due date to account for any blockchain network delays (rare, but possible).

What is AWS USDT billing and how does it work?

AWS USDT billing is a payment method that lets you pay Amazon Web Services invoices using Tether (USDT) stablecoin. You deposit USDT into a reseller’s wallet (like CnCloud), which is instantly credited to your AWS account balance, and then applied to your monthly bill.

How long does USDT crediting take for AWS payments?

USDT top-ups are credited instantly, usually within seconds. This is much faster than corporate bank transfers, which can take 1–2 business days to clear.

What are the requirements to start using USDT for AWS billing?

You need an AWS account (new or existing), a USDT wallet (e.g., on Binance or MetaMask), and a reseller like CnCloud that supports USDT payments. KYC verification is required but typically takes less than a day.

Can I use USDT to pay for multiple AWS accounts?

Yes. After depositing USDT, you can manually allocate the funds across different AWS accounts linked to your reseller profile. Each account’s balance is updated instantly.

Are there any extra fees for using USDT for AWS billing?

No. Reputable resellers like CnCloud charge no extra service fees for USDT payments. You pay the official AWS rates, plus you may receive exclusive discounts or rebates as a reseller customer.

What happens if I send USDT to the wrong address?

USDT transactions are irreversible. Always double-check the recipient address provided by your reseller. If sent to an incorrect address, recovery is extremely unlikely, so use a small test transfer first.
